GENEVA. Oct 19 (Interfax) – Russian State Duma Speaker Sergei Naryshkin has said it would be useful for Kyiv to familiarize itself with Switzerland’s experience as a federal republic.

“It seems to me that the experience of state-building in Switzerland would be useful for our Ukrainian colleagues as well. At least they could learn not to be afraid of this word, the term ‘federalization’ and not to pursue some of their citizens, not to prosecute them in the criminal sense of this word for having once uttered this word,” Naryshkin said.

He said that during his working visit to Geneva he is planning to hold a number of meetings in the Swiss parliament on Tuesday.
